ó
mÜJ]c           @` so   d  Z  d d l m Z m Z m Z m Z d d l Z e j e ƒ Z	 d d l
 m Z d Z d „  Z e ƒ  Z d S(	   u   

i    (   t   absolute_importt   divisiont   print_functiont   unicode_literalsNi   (   t   package_csvu   datac          C` s    d d l  m }  d } |  d d | ƒ } t | d d t d d d	 d
 d g d d ƒ} | j | j d t ƒj d ƒ j d ƒ j	 d ƒ | _ | j j
 | d <| S(   u   

    i   (   t   import_requiredu   commitsu   pandasuI   %s sample data requires Pandas (http://pandas.pydata.org) to be installedu   commits.txt.gzt   parse_datest   headert   namesu   dayu   datetimet	   index_colt   utcu   datetime64[ns]u   utcu
   US/Centralu   timeN(   t   util.dependenciesR   R   t   Truet   Nonet   to_datetimet   indext   astypet   tz_localizet
   tz_convertt   time(   R   t   modulet   pdt   data(    (    s7   lib/python2.7/site-packages/bokeh/sampledata/commits.pyt
   _read_data2   s    -6(   u   data(   t   __doc__t
   __future__R    R   R   R   t   loggingt	   getLoggert   __name__t   logt   util.sampledataR   t   __all__R   R   (    (    (    s7   lib/python2.7/site-packages/bokeh/sampledata/commits.pyt   <module>	   s   "	